This Tuesday: Chefs For Obama at the Cyclorama
Most every weekend there’s a chef competition going on somewhere around the city, but none of them are quite like the upcoming Chefs for Obama event. This Tuesday, Boston’s best chefs (no really, like ALL of Boston’s best chefs) are getting together to support Obama’s campaign for re-election.
Each chef will each serve an original dish and a panel of Judges including Ming Tsai, Governor Deval Patrick, and Massachusetts First Lady Diane Patrick will pick out the best. Since there are no rules or parameters to the dish the chefs create, this is a real opportunity for the chefs to show off their true personality as a chef—which, to me, is just about the most exciting thing I’ve heard in 2012.
